On the third day, 131 candidates submitted appeal applications to the Election Commission (EC) against the decisions of returning officers regarding the acceptance and cancellation of nomination papers for the upcoming 13th national parliamentary election.

With this, the number of appeal applications over three days stands at 295. EC Public Relations Division Director Ruhul Amin Mallik provided the information on Wednesday.

According to the EC, 131 appeal applications were submitted on the third day. Among these, three appeal applications were against the acceptance of nominations.

On the third day, 31 applications were submitted in Dhaka, 19 in Cumilla, 16 in Mymensingh, 11 in Khulna, 15 in Rajshahi, 9 in Rangpur, 7 in Faridpur, 10 in Chattogram, 9 in Barisal, and 4 in Sylhet.

On the second day, 122, and on the first day, 42 candidates had appealed to the EC.

According to the schedule, 29 December was the last date for the submission of nomination papers. Returning officers scrutinised these papers between 30 December and 4 January.
